This is the Vaylen general/infiltrator I've burned up for my Burning Empires little tryout campaign. We decided to play it as an all-out Invasion, so this character starts out as an already embedded bastard who controls the merchant guild, has the world's Forged Lord in his pocket, and plans to bring his clan's Ksatriyen to bear against the last pocket of resistance, the oblivious but pretty powerful Military Junta (led by one of my two pcs). Of course, if he can disable the rebel military without risking his preciuos soldiers, he will.
I made for this campaign a Self Made Worm, coming from a weak, young clan. He's very resentful of his parvenu status, and deeply afraid that a pyrrhic victory will leave his clan weak, unable to hold his conquest and that this will force him to come to terms with stronger clans from deeper in worm-space, which may or may not issue claims over this rich Void World.

The world is a Void World on the fringe of the Gonzagin Empire. It's a mining world, mostly encased in the extensive polar cap. Every few years summer comes and a virulent plant life erupts in the brief heat.
Human life, outside mining facilities, huddles near the equator. There's an extensive network of orbital facilities and a very strong, long range merchant fleet to ship the minerals to the inner worlds.
Most of the rest has to be decided (outside the info we got from burning the planet)
